    TargetMatcher Overview

    TargetMatcher is a tool that allows you to do the following:
    • Create a report of active target services in the database
    • Activate target services in the database
    TargetMatcher can also be used to determine an object’s target, which is necessary for batch activations using DataLoader.
    TargetMatcher is useful for libraries that have a list of objects to which they subscribe and need to obtain a list of matching targets in order to use the DataLoader tool.
    To start TargetMatcher, from the Additional KB Tools section of the Setup and Administration area, click TargetMatcher. The following window opens:

    To create a report or activate targets:
    1. Using Microsoft Excel, prepare a tab-delimited input file. In the first column of the file, list the primary key, which can be ISSN, ISBN, LCCN, or Object ID numbers. In the second column you can list any information you want—for example, thresholds.
    2. Click the Browse button and select the file or place it manually in the scratch directory of the SFX instance.
    3. From the Check the input file against drop-down list, select the type of target against which to check the input file. The following options are available:
    • ACTIVE
    • INACTIVE
    • SPECIFIC
    • ALL
    • ACTIVE_FULLTXT
    • INACTIVE_FULLTXT
    • ALL_FULLTXT

    If you select Specific, select the targets against which you want to check the input file from the list and click Add.

    1. From Select Mode, select Report to produce a report of items in the KnowledgeBase or Activation to activate the targets in the input file.
    2. From Select Key, select the type of primary key in the input file.
    3. Click Submit to start the TargetMatcher process.

    Reading Files Generated in Report Mode

    If you select Report, a window opens that contains links to files that are generated by TargetMatcher.
    report_mode.gif
    Report Mode
    To download the full report, click Report after An analysis of the data file can be found in. This report is also available in the scratch directory and is named <name_of_your_original_file>.txt.ok.err. The report file lists the items that are not found in the database.     Reading Files Generated in Activation Mode

    If you select Activation, a window is displayed that contains links to files that are generated by TargetMatcher.
